Chess Puzzle #0ZtsH — Beginner, Black to move, middlegame

Rating 865 · Beginner · advantage, endgame, fork, short.

Position

White: king d3; rook h7; knight c4; pawns a3/b3/d4/f2. Black: king g6; rook c8; knight d5; pawns a6/e6/f7. White is ahead by 1 point of material. Black to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Rh3 — rook h7→h3.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Nf4+ — knight d5→f4, gives check. Opponent replies Ke4 (king d3→e4).
  3. Best move: Nxh3 — knight f4→h3, captures rook.

Tactical themes

advantage, endgame, fork, short. The key move is Nf4+.
